Hemagglutination of erythrocytes from different species by SV and human parainfluenza virusesa

Virus Strain Hemagglutination titer for erythrocytes from:
Guinea pig Human Cow Horse
hPIV-1 C35 512 128 128 <2
hPIV-3 C243 512 128 128 <2
SV Enders 512 512 512 256
a

Each virus was diluted serially with PBS in a microtiter plate, and then a 0.5% (vol/vol) suspension of erythrocytes was added to each well as described in Materials and Methods. The hemagglutination titer was defined as the maximum dilution of virus that caused hemagglutination.
